Los Obispos Middle School is located at 4801 S Ejido Ave, Laredo, TX 78046. The campus covers grades 6 through 8 as a public middle school in United ISD. The school enrolls about 658 students, which places it in the mid-range compared with similar middle-grade campuses nearby. The student–teacher ratio is about 15:1, which is common for a school at this level. The student body is about 49% male and 51% female. At Los Obispos Middle School, 55% of students scored at or above the proficient level in math, and 46% did so in reading. Students move between core subjects and electives on a subject-based schedule instead of staying with one teacher all day. After eighth grade, most students continue into United ISD’s high school system. Homes around the campus often list from the low $200K to the mid $300K, depending on the neighborhood and updates. Los Obispos Middle marked World Down Syndrome Day with a Pep Parade on March 22, 2026. The event featured the LOMS band, cheer team, and dance team as part of the school’s observance. The activity was held to support students and raise awareness on campus.
